Output 84ca1ec19140a5d5b04cc05a9519cf77d7686cdfbf68b3a8f5499c9f414a342f:3

value
158801044
script pubkey
OP_0 OP_PUSHBYTES_20 5eabbce86ac5c2e00004b1a3808a0882fb63b051
address
bc1qt64me6r2chpwqqqykx3cpzsgstak8vz3hvrdql
transaction
84ca1ec19140a5d5b04cc05a9519cf77d7686cdfbf68b3a8f5499c9f414a342f
spent
true